Output cfd28a42cbfca55852914bf3e9c331fa97dca059198bf2fc121b49485a0aa9cb:0

value
37687502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99428116478a66a1d90c1e80d66c5443ecf19532 OP_EQUAL
address
MMsXHaNrAC5cN7ZKQhDAhd1ugiCPWrbfQ1
transaction
cfd28a42cbfca55852914bf3e9c331fa97dca059198bf2fc121b49485a0aa9cb
spent
true